Heads up for whoever touches this next: the thumbnail queue in Snapgrove now batches resize jobs instead of firing them one at a time. We saw the old approach hammer the worker pool whenever someone bulk-uploaded an album. Batching fixed it, but the batch size and retry backoff are sensitive — tweak carefully and watch the dashboard. The current constants were picked after a week of load testing.

limits module of bahap-yaweg:
BUDGETS = {
    "praion": 741,
    "istax": 629,
    "holdor": 926,
    "ulaion": 219,
    "gorwyn": 412,
}

Runbook: Gridwell export OOM. When spreadsheet exports exceed 200k rows, the Gridwell worker buffers the whole sheet in memory and gets OOM-killed. Mitigation: set EXPORT_STREAM_MODE=1 in the worker env and restart the pool. Streaming mode writes rows directly to object storage; memory stays flat. Verify with the export-smoke job before closing the page. Streaming uploads require the storage signing credential, so add the following line to /etc/gridwell/worker.env.

vault entry, fadup-tagag: RELAY_SECRET8=2fd92179

INTERNAL MEMO — Finance Team Only

Re: Term Sheet from Caldrey Systems

Caldrey's revised term sheet arrived Tuesday. Key points: a three-year supply commitment, volume rebates tiered at 8% and 12%, and an exclusivity clause covering the Velmora product line. Lena Harwick has flagged the exclusivity language as potentially restrictive given our pipeline with other partners. Please model cash impact under both tiers before Friday's review. Our position going into negotiations is noted below.

board note of kahag-baguf: The finance team signed off on a budget of $419.2 million for Project Gorvan.